Top 10 Gift Shop in Starks ME

Spirit of Nature Gifts
Spirit of Nature Gifts
115 Locke Hill Rd
Starks, ME 04911
Starks Local business

Crafter's Cottage
Crafter's Cottage
11 Locke Hill Rd
Starks, ME 04911
Starks Shopping/retail

Results 1 - 2 of 2